I would love to have my lips enhanced but I am worried about horror story complications. What type of filler do you use for the lips? What complications are associated with that filler? Can the filler be removed if the final results are not exactly what I want?
I use the hyaluronic acid fillers for lips- either Restylane or Juvederm. These fillers are very well tolerated and complications are virtually nonexistent. It is possible to have an allergic reaction to these fillers, but I have not see this in many thousands of injections. It is possible to have an outbreak of cold sores if you are one of those patients who has been exposed to this virus and gets these outbreaks. If so, I would treat you with Valtrex to prevent this. There are other very, very rare possible complications that are unforseen as with any medication. Yes, if you didn’t like the result, it can be erased with a medication called hyaluronidase.
